About Volkswagen Claims

Average diminished value: $1,500 - $6,000. Total loss threshold: 65-75% of ACV — European repair costs can push vehicles to total loss faster.

  • European vehicle repair procedures are more complex and expensive than domestic
  • IQ.DRIVE ADAS recalibration requirements
  • ID.4 EV-specific battery and high-voltage system concerns
  • Parts import times can extend repair durations significantly
  • VW-specific repair procedures that not all body shops can perform
  • Turbo engine systems sensitive to front-end collision damage

Tips for Volkswagen Owners in Kentucky

  • Use a VW-certified collision center for proper repair procedures and parts
  • European parts may have longer lead times — account for extended rental car needs
  • IQ.DRIVE recalibration is required after applicable repairs and must be included in estimates
  • ID.4 owners should insist on battery inspection at a VW EV-certified dealer after any collision
  • Turbo engine systems should be inspected after front-end collisions — damage may not be visible
  • Volkswagen's resale values have improved significantly — diminished value claims are increasingly viable
